[Setup]: LZMADictionarySize

Допустимые значения:

от 4 до 131072 (по умолчанию)
от 4 до 1048576, если LZMAUseSeparateProcess равно yes и запускается на 64-бит Windows (x64)

Значение по умолчанию:

32, если уровень сжатия LZMA равен fast
2048, если уровень сжатия LZMA равен normal
8192, если уровень сжатия LZMA равен max
32768, если уровень сжатия LZMA равен ultra
65536, если уровень сжатия LZMA равен ultra64

Описание

Эта директива управляет размером словаря, используемого компрессорами LZMA и LZMA2, в килобайтах. Больший размер словаря может обеспечить лучшую степень сжатия за счёт скорости сжатия и высоким требованиям к объему памяти.

Перед использованием ознакомьтесь с требованиями к памяти, приведенными в разделе справки "Compression".

Если после увеличения размера словаря появится ошибка "Out of memory" (Нехватка памяти), необходимо использовать директиву LZMAUseSeparateProcess.

См. также:

LZMABlockSize